Week 4:
This week is our final week on Matilda which meant we had a lot of work to do because we had only learnt half of the dance to the “School Song”.
At the beginning of the week, we worked on the singing in the song "School Song" again because this helped us to make sure we were all loud and projected the words perfectly. This means that we had to warm our voices up properly through doing many different tongue twisters which made it easier to sing the songs because it meant we could fit all the little words in to the song. Practicing the song was very useful because it meant that we were able to sing good enough as a group and that we were all understanding and singing exactly how the characters we were portraying in "School Song" was good enough. We also practiced the dance moves we learnt for the song because it helped us adapt our moves to what we wanted to do and the way we wanted to make it. Overall I feel today was very useful because we were able to work together as a group to learn adapt our characterisation.
As the week went on, we started to learn the main bit of the "block scene", which meant that we had warm up properly before doing this. The warm up was brief but allowed us to have warmed up our voices, mobilized our joints and we did a pulse raiser to pump the but quickly round the body. The block part was a lot harder than my group thought but after a while of getting used to the moves and when and where we each had to go, it got a lot stronger and smooth. In the "block scene" we had to be careful of our spacial awareness all the time because there were blocks been chucked everywhere and people walking in gaps which meant everyone had to make sure they were in the right place at the right time. Today we got up to the part where we the other group was and that was up to the letter "Q" in the song. Overall I think today went very well as we got a lot done and everyone learnt that spacial awareness in this dance was very important.
At the end of the week we had to, not only perform it but to actually learn the end of the dance. We were first did a really quick warm up through doing a pulse raiser and warming up our voice with alliteration. We also worked on our breathing holding our breathe for a certain amount of time so that we could hold any long notes. We started our rehearsing standing next to the other group who had the blocks and I’m the same position as they were. The number of people we had in our group was the same as them so each person had someone they knew they had to concentrate on. The end of the block bit was quite easy to pick up and I found it was just common sense where you had to put the blocks. After a few goes from each group, everyone was able to pick it up. Then we did the very end of the dance which was also quite simple, all the moves were sharp and had made the dance really dramatic. We then recorded our final try and in my opinion it was one of the best rehearsals we have done, even though someone messed up the block scene but I managed to sort everything out and get the block there in time.
Overall I think this week was really practical and useful and we were able to complete the whole dance as a group working together. Although it was very time consuming and caused everyone to work super hard, we finished it well.

Week 3:
This week we worked mainly on our performance skills and adding more to the dance in "School Song".
At the beginning of the week we worked on the singing of the “School Song” which meant we had to warm our voices up through doing many activities. The first activity was using alliteration and tong twisters to make sure we can fit the many words we need to, into the song. This helps everyone because we are able to not only practice the lyrics but work together as a team to get the words write. We also worked on our breathing by holding notes for a certain amount of time to make sure any long note we need to hold can be powerful and that we practice not only using our head voice but and chest voice. As this song was still quite new to the class everyone had to work on the part which is really fast because it meant everyone had fit a lot of words into such a little space of time but my group managed to finally get it which meant that was longer a problem when we were performing and that everyone knew the words. I had to learn the words for my solos which were quite simple but I also realised I definitely wanted to do a kids voice because my voice sounded very much like a little child. Overall I believe today went very well as the whole group made massive progress with the song and learning it.
Later on in the week we started to learn the block routine but many people were missing therefore it was quite hard to do the routine but we made sure we warmed up our body my mobilizing our joint and doing a pulse racer to pump the blood round the body and the heart. Although we didn't learn much of the "block scene", we did learn all the beginning of the dance which was helpful because we were able to be more aware of our surrounding when working together. I found this quite useful because it made everyone know where exactly they were meant to be. Overall I feel this day was quite useful because we went over the parts we didn't quite understand at the beginning of the dance and were able to help each other.
At the end of the week, we worked on the beginning of the routine which was really useful because we were able to work on all our performance skills and clean everything up. The warm up was very useful because we sang the song and did a pulse raiser which helped our stamina and made us all ready and prepared for musical theatre.
This week I feel I have improved on my performing skills because I was able to make my body language exactly the way I wanted my character to be portrayed. In my opinion I need to improve my dancing in the performance but long term I need to start stretching so I can have greater flexibility when dancing.

Week2:
At the beginning of the week we worked further on our singing because the main chorus in which I do not sing, was not very good therefore it was important we improved that. But to begin with we had to warm up our voices, we started by controlling our breathing through taking dead breathes for 8 to 10 seconds which helps when holding long notes in the song. We also worked on the short words we have to say in the song by singing songs with alliteration in it. I also stretched to make sure my body was in the right way to sing and dance. We started by singing the chorus all together, in our groups, which was very useful as the more times we did this the more people got used to singing it and started pick up the words. We then went through the whole song, giving out parts in the song for all the little kids in the song, I was not too sure about the parts they wanted me to sing because they were very high but I managed to hit the notes when we went through the song all together. I thought this week was very productive and the song got better the more we did it together and we all helped each other to achieve the parts we have done so far. I also learnt more about the character in the song and realised the little kids are very scared to begin with but then they become more confident as the song goes on and they are with the big kids. This was very good information because it will later help me develop my character in the song. My short term target is to work on the syllables in the fast bit of the song. My long term target is to work on the way I act when performing the song.
